Базовые понятия HTML и CSS для начинающих

Базовые понятия HTML и CSS для начинающих

Построение веб-ресурсов берёт начало с постижения двух базовых технологий. HTML отвечает за организацию и содержимое веб-страниц. CSS контролирует внешним оформлением компонентов.

Разработчики задействуют HTML для размещения текста, изображений, гиперссылок и других элементов. CSS позволяет задавать оттенки, гарнитуры, размеры и расположение контейнеров. Эти языки работают вместе и дополняются друг друга.

Освоение вулкан предоставляет возможность к профессии веб-разработчика. Понимание фундаментальных правил помогает строить работающие и привлекательные веб-ресурсы. Стартующие разработчики могут скоро получить практические умения и внедрить их в живых работах.

Что такое HTML и зачем он необходим сайту

HTML расшифровывается как HyperText Markup Language. Язык разметки задаёт построение веб-документов и организует содержимое страниц. Браузеры обрабатывают HTML-код и представляют сведения в ясном для посетителей формате.

Каждый элемент страницы задаётся специальными инструкциями. Заголовки, абзацы, списки, таблицы и формы создаются с посредством меток. Теги являются собой директивы, помещённые в угловые скобки. Браузер интерпретирует эти инструкции и строит графическое отображение контента.

Без HTML нельзя разработать Вулкан казино любого вида. Язык разметки является фундаментом для всех сайтов. Поисковые движки исследуют HTML-структуру для каталогизации веб-страниц. Верная структура повышает места портала в результатах поиска.

HTML непрерывно совершенствуется и получает свежие функции. Актуальная версия HTML5 обеспечивает видео, аудио и динамические элементы. Разработчики могут интегрировать медийный содержимое без внешних расширений. Семантические метки способствуют Вулкан лучше понимать предназначение разных элементов веб-страницы.

Главные метки и архитектура веб-страницы

Любой HTML-документ обладает чёткую многоуровневую архитектуру. Главный компонент html включает всё содержимое веб-страницы. Внутри размещаются два ключевых раздела: head и body.

Раздел head содержит служебную сведения о странице. Здесь задаётся заголовок веб-страницы, добавляются стили и скрипты. Посетители не наблюдают контент этого блока напрямую. Блок body включает весь отображаемый содержимое.

Для организации контента задействуются различные элементы:

  • h1-h6 генерируют названия различных уровней
  • p создаёт текстовые абзацы
  • a создаёт ссылки на прочие веб-страницы
  • img добавляет иллюстрации в файл
  • ul и ol создают маркированные и нумерованные списки
  • table структурирует данные в табличном виде

Смысловые элементы превращают разметку более понятной. Компонент header обозначает заголовок сайта. Метка nav группирует навигационные линки. Блок main вмещает главное контент страницы. Footer располагается в нижней зоне и содержит контактную данные.

Правильная архитектура файла важна для доступности. Приложения чтения с экрана применяют казино Вулкан для перемещения по веб-странице. Разумная компоновка блоков облегчает восприятие информации всеми категориями посетителей. Валидный программа функционирует верно во всех новых обозревателях.

Как CSS отвечает за внешний вид портала

CSS расшифровывается как Cascading Style Sheets. Каскадные таблицы стилей устанавливают визуальное оформление HTML-элементов. Механизм разделяет стилизацию от структуры страницы.

Без стилей все веб-страницы выглядят единообразно. Браузер показывает текст чёрным оттенком на белом подложке. Заголовки получают базовые величины. CSS даёт возможность модифицировать любой элемент визуального оформления.

Стили можно подключить тремя способами. Отдельный документ присоединяется с HTML-документом посредством тег link. Внутренние стили располагаются в метке style. Встроенные стили прописываются в свойстве элемента.

Каскадность обозначает очерёдность действия правил. Inline стили имеют высший приоритет. Внутренние стили перекрывают отдельные. Браузер применяет наиболее точное инструкцию к каждому тегу.

CSS контролирует всеми зрительными характеристиками. Программисты задают цвета подложки и текста. Стили модифицируют величины, интервалы и обводки контейнеров. Новейший Вулкан казино задействует анимации и переходы для создания динамических эффектов.

Селекторы, атрибуты и значения в CSS

Правило CSS складывается из трёх компонентов. Селектор указывает компонент для стилизации. Атрибут устанавливает особенность оформления. Значение задаёт конкретный параметр.

Селекторы определяют компоненты по разнообразным критериям. Селектор метки назначает стили ко всем тегам заданного вида. Селектор класса взаимодействует с свойством class. Селектор идентификатора выбирает уникальный компонент по параметру id.

Комбинированные селекторы создают более точные правила. Селектор потомка определяет вложенные элементы. Селектор дочернего элемента функционирует только с прямыми наследниками. Псевдоклассы применяют стили при конкретных условиях.

Атрибуты задают разнообразные стороны стилизации. Атрибуты color и background-color регулируют цветовой гаммой. Параметры width и height определяют величины. Параметры margin и padding контролируют поля.

Значения записываются в различных видах. Цвета задаются в шестнадцатеричном виде, RGB или наименованиями. Габариты определяются в пикселях, процентах или относительных единицах. Корректное применение селекторов позволяет Вулкан продуктивно регулировать стилизацией большого количества элементов.

Управление с тонами, шрифтами и полями

Цветовое оформление создаёт визуальную настроение веб-страницы. Свойство color модифицирует цвет надписи. Параметр background-color устанавливает задний план элемента. Цвета прописываются несколькими способами: наименованиями, шестнадцатеричными обозначениями или параметрами RGB.

Шестнадцатеричный вид открывается с символа диеза. Обозначение формируется из шести символов, представляющих красный, зелёный и синий составляющие. Тип RGB применяет цифровые величины от 0 до 255 для каждого цвета. Формат RGBA включает характеристику непрозрачности.

Типографика воздействует на читаемость материала. Параметр font-family задаёт тип шрифта. Свойство font-size устанавливает размер надписи. Свойство font-weight управляет насыщенность начертания. Свойство line-height задаёт межстрочный расстояние.

Стандартные гарнитуры имеются на всех устройствах. Онлайн-шрифты загружаются с внешних серверов. Ресурс Google Fonts обеспечивает бесплатную подборку гарнитур. Разработчики перечисляют несколько гарнитур в очерёдности важности.

Отступы создают пространство около компонентов. Свойство margin формирует внешние поля между контейнерами. Параметр padding генерирует внутренние интервалы от границ до содержимого. Отступы можно устанавливать для каждой грани отдельно или одним параметром единовременно для всех сторон. Умелое использование казино Вулкан повышает визуальную организацию и понимание данных.

Блочная модель и позиционирование компонентов

Блочная схема определяет архитектуру каждого HTML-элемента. Модель формируется из четырёх областей: наполнения, внутреннего отступа, границы и внешнего отступа. Осознание этой принципа необходимо для точного регулирования размерами.

Область наполнения включает текст и иллюстрации. Внутренний отступ padding создаёт область между содержимым и краем. Граница border очерчивает блок заметной линией. Внешний поле margin генерирует промежуток до смежных контейнеров.

Свойство box-sizing модифицирует подсчёт величин. Значение content-box учитывает только наполнение. Параметр border-box вмещает padding и border в суммарную размер.

Свойство display устанавливает тип отображения. Блочные компоненты используют всю свободную ширину. Inline блоки размещаются в одной линии. Значение inline-block сочетает характеристики обоих режимов.

Атрибут position регулирует размещением. Параметр relative сдвигает элемент относительно начального положения. Absolute размещает компонент относительно внешнего блока. Современный Вулкан казино использует Flexbox и Grid для построения многоуровневых структур.

Гибкая вёрстка для разнообразных платформ

Адаптивная разработка предоставляет правильное отображение портала на всех экранах. Посетители заходят на сайты с десктопов, планшетных устройств и телефонов. Оформление должен настраиваться под размер дисплея без вмешательства.

Медиазапросы применяют стили в связи от характеристик устройства. Правило @media проверяет ширину дисплея и иные параметры. Специалисты генерируют индивидуальные комплекты стилей для разнообразных интервалов габаритов.

Подход mobile-first начинает разработку с варианта для мобильных устройств. Начальные стили определяют стилизацию для маленьких экранов. Медиазапросы добавляют дополнения для больших экранов.

Эластичные структуры применяют пропорциональные величины измерения. Ширина элементов определяется в процентах вместо статичных точек. Flexbox и Grid формируют адаптивные компоновки без сложных вычислений.

Картинки требуют специального учёта при адаптации. Свойство max-width со значением 100% блокирует выход иллюстраций за границы контейнера. Параметр srcset загружает изображения различного качества. Правильная внедрение казино Вулкан улучшает пользовательский опыт на всех типах устройств.

Распространённые недочёты новичков при работе с HTML и CSS

Начинающие разработчики допускают распространённые промахи при построении веб-страниц. Осознание частых недочётов помогает исключить их в своих проектах. Коррекция недочётов на первых фазах сохраняет время и усиливает уровень программы.

Главные промахи при работе с разметкой и стилями:

  • Незакрытые элементы разрушают организацию документа и приводят к неправильному отображению
  • Задействование deprecated меток вместо новых семантических тегов
  • Недостаток альтернативного текста для изображений снижает доступность содержимого
  • Инлайновые стили в HTML усложняют обслуживание и модификацию дизайна
  • Некорректная иерархия тегов порождает конфликты в структуре
  • Избыточное задействование идентификаторов вместо классов ограничивает вторичное использование стилей

Ошибки с CSS также наблюдаются регулярно. Стартующие пропускают задавать меры измерения для числовых величин. Чрезмерно конкретные селекторы затрудняют переопределение стилей. Отсутствие обнуления стилей обозревателя создаёт отличия в визуализации на различных платформах.

Игнорирование кроссбраузерной поддержки ведёт к ошибкам. Веб-страница может прекрасно смотреться в одном обозревателе и некорректно в другом. Верификация кода через особые платформы обнаруживает синтаксические промахи. Систематическая проверка позволяет Вулкан обеспечивать отличное уровень разработки и согласованность нормам.

Leave a Comment

Your email address will not be published. Required fields are marked *